12-bit multiplying digital-to-analog converter (DAC) with serial interface. Features 1 LSB full-scale error and 0.5 LSB integral nonlinearity. Operates from a 4.75V to 5.25V supply, with a typical operating voltage of 5V. Surface mountable in a SOIC package with tin/lead contact plating. Includes a differential output and a settling time of 2µs.
